When it comes to troubleshooting your AC system, there are a variety of things you can try. The first thing to check is the refrigerant level, which can fall low over time or be caused by a problem with the system itself. When this happens, you should contact an air conditioning repair company. It can be dangerous to work with refrigerant, and it should always be handled with care. Another sign to look for is frozen coils, which may be caused by a number of factors. For example, low refrigerant levels or issues with the fan can all lead to freezing coils.

The next thing to check is whether the AC unit is getting electricity. If the power isn’t flowing to it, you may need to check the outlet of your AC unit. A tripped breaker can prevent electricity from reaching the AC unit. Another possible problem is that your thermostat is too high. You might have bumped it or set it higher than it should be.

Another sign of an AC problem is a strange smell. Odors in the air conditioner can be caused by a number of problems, including a dirty air filter or clogged motor. Make sure to change the air filter regularly to avoid any unpleasant smells. The air conditioner should also not make a lot of noise. If it does, there is an issue with the motor or belt.

The initial cost of AC repair depends on the type of unit. Older units are more expensive to repair than new ones. This is because older models are often harder to find replacement parts for, and newer technicians may not have experience working with older models. If your unit is more than ten years old, it may be worth hiring an experienced HVAC company to fix it.

There are several options when it comes to AC repair, from fixing the blower to replacing the entire air conditioning system. The cost for a simple blower repair can range anywhere from $150 to $300. However, it is worth keeping in mind that higher-end models can cost upwards of $2500. It is best to compare all of your options before you decide to repair your air conditioning unit.

Another factor in air conditioning repair costs is labor. Many technicians will charge a basic service call fee that covers the technician’s time to diagnose your unit and replace any necessary parts. This service call fee can run between $75 and $200, and parts can cost anywhere from a few dollars to several thousand dollars. Some technicians charge as much as $150 an hour for this service.
